Table of Topics
- Grasping Core Competencies and Technology Expertise
- Evaluating Portfolio Quality and Market Experience
- Communication Workflow and Development Management Methods
- Financial Considerations and Worth Assessment
- Technology Infrastructure and Programming Methodologies
Grasping Core Abilities and Tech Expertise
Choosing a competent development studio demands thorough analysis of its technical capabilities and specialized knowledge. The global software development market hit $698.8 billion dollars in worth, illustrating the enormous landscape of accessible providers and the essential importance of creating informed selections.
While assessing potential partners, inspect their competence across numerous technology stacks. A competent studio should display mastery in frontend frameworks, backend architectures, data management platforms, and cloud-based infrastructure systems. Their personnel composition is important significantly—look for well-rounded expertise that comprises software designers, quality assurance specialists, and end-user experience experts working cooperatively.
Our pinkcrow offers comprehensive materials to assist you navigate the picking process effectively. The technical foundation of every studio determines their capacity to process complex requirements and supply scalable applications that expand with client business needs.
Critical Technical Competencies
- Coding Languages: Versatility across modern languages like JavaScript, Python, Java, C#, and emerging technologies
- Platform Proficiency: Expertise with ReactJS, Angular, Vue.js, Node.js, Django, Spring, and additional industry-standard technologies
- Database Expertise: Mastery of both SQL and non-relational databases, featuring optimization and growth strategies
- Service Development: RESTful services, GraphQL query implementation, and service-oriented architecture
- Safety Protocols: Deployment of encryption, authentication systems, and adherence with information protection standards
Evaluating Portfolio Excellence and Industry Experience
Prior work specimens reveal far more than design preferences—they display problem-solving capabilities and tech sophistication. Ask for case analyses that outline challenges experienced, solutions executed, and measurable outcomes achieved. Studios that offer detailed work documentation usually maintain higher professional levels.
| Development Complexity | Complex applications with high-level features | Just simple sites or design modifications |
| Sector Diversity | Track record across various sectors | Narrow focus limiting adaptability |
| Code Quality | Well-structured architecture, docs, testing | Hesitation to provide technical specifics |
| Client Testimonials | Detailed achievements and quantifiable results | Vague praise lacking substance |
| Ongoing Support | Long-term relationships with clients | No evidence of continuous partnerships |
Communication Workflow and Project Management Approaches
Successful collaboration hinges on transparent communication methods and systematic project coordination methodologies. Agencies employing Scrum-based, Scrum, or Kanban frameworks generally deliver more predictable outcomes through cyclical development iterations and continuous feedback incorporation.
Work Management Markers
- Response Time Guidelines: Established protocols for handling queries and concerns within defined timeframes
- Advancement Reporting: Periodic updates through cycle reviews, progress dashboards, or planned meetings
- Documentation Practices: Thorough technical docs, API guides, and user guides
- Modification Management: Clear processes for handling scope adjustments and capability requests
- Testing Protocols: Organized quality verification cycles comprising unit testing, integration tests, and end-user acceptance validation
Financial Considerations and Value Assessment
Rate models differ considerably across programming studios, ranging from fixed-price contracts to flexible arrangements. Comprehending these frameworks helps coordinate expectations with monetary constraints while guaranteeing quality benchmarks remain intact.
| Fixed Price | Well-defined projects with specific requirements | Financial certainty, clear deliverables | Reduced flexibility for modifications |
| Hourly & Materials | Work with evolving requirements | Flexibility, scalability | Less predictable final cost |
| Dedicated Team | Extended development demands | Full control, deep product expertise | Higher commitment necessary |
| Stage-based | Incremental project completion | Balanced risk, progressive payment | Demands detailed organization |
Tech Infrastructure and Software Methodologies
Current development agencies leverage sophisticated toolchains and systems to enhance workflows and ensure code standards. Continuous deployment and ongoing deployment pipelines ensure quick iteration while ensuring stability. Code control platforms, automated test frameworks, and technical review procedures represent fundamental components of enterprise development platforms.
Protection considerations go beyond application-level protections to cover development platform security, safe code repos, and compliance with market standards. Teams maintaining credentials in security protocols or standard management systems demonstrate devotion to service excellence and client protection.
Lämna ett svar